Introduction

The development of smart cities has become increasingly crucial as urbanization continues to accelerate around the world. One critical component of a smart city is the IoT platform that collects and processes data from various sources, including sensors, devices, and applications.

Benefits of Smart City IoT Platforms

Real-time data collection and analysis can help cities optimize their operations, improving efficiency and reducing costs. This includes optimizing traffic flow, reducing energy consumption, and improving waste management. IoT-enabled sensors can provide valuable insights into a city’s environmental conditions, enabling cities to monitor and manage air quality, water usage, and other factors that affect citizens’ health and well-being.

Enhancing Safety and Security

Smart city IoT platforms can also enhance the safety and security of urban environments. By leveraging data from various sources, such as surveillance cameras, emergency response systems, and social media feeds, cities can quickly identify and respond to potential threats. Additionally, IoT sensors can detect and alert authorities to issues such as structural damage or fires, allowing for rapid response and mitigation.

Improved Quality of Life for Citizens

Another significant benefit of a smart city IoT platform is improved quality of life for citizens. Real-time data on traffic conditions can help citizens plan their commutes more efficiently, reducing congestion and travel times. IoT-enabled healthcare services can provide patients with personalized care and support, such as remote monitoring of chronic conditions or telemedicine consultations.

Challenges of Implementing Smart City IoT Platforms

However, several challenges must be addressed. One of the most significant challenges is technical complexity. Building and maintaining a robust IoT platform requires substantial technical expertise, including integrating various systems and devices. Additionally, ensuring the interoperability of different devices and systems can be challenging, requiring the development of standards and protocols.

Data Privacy and Security

Another challenge is data privacy and security. As smart city IoT platforms collect and process vast amounts of data, there is a risk of exposing or misusing sensitive information. Cities must ensure that data collection is transparent and citizens’ privacy is protected. Moreover, cities must invest in robust cybersecurity measures to protect against cyber threats.

Vendor & Technology Lock-In

Vendor and technology lock-in can occur when a city implements a proprietary IoT platform or technology that is not interoperable with other systems or devices. This can limit the city’s ability to integrate new technologies or switch to a more cost-effective solution. Moreover, vendor lock-in can lead to higher costs and reduced innovation, as the city may be stuck with a particular vendor’s pricing and product roadmap.

To mitigate vendor and technology lock-in, cities should prioritize open standards and open-source solutions for flexibility and interoperability. Additionally, cities should consider implementing vendor-neutral platforms that enable the integration of various devices and systems from different vendors.

Equitable Access to Technology

Finally, ensuring equitable access to technology is also a challenge. Smart city IoT platforms may not be accessible to all citizens, particularly those lacking digital technologies. Cities must ensure their innovative city initiatives are inclusive and do not exacerbate existing social inequalities.
